     Your Committee on Finance, to which was referred H.B. No. 178, H.D. 1, entitled:

 

"A BILL FOR AN ACT RELATING TO CONTINUING EDUCATION,"

 

begs leave to report as follows:

 

     The purpose of this measure is to require social workers to complete the following continuing education credit hours as a condition of any license renewal occurring after the first license renewal:

 

     (1)  A minimum of fifteen credit hours of continuing education courses for the licensing renewal period beginning July 1, 2013, through June 30, 2016; and

 

     (2)  A minimum of forty-five credit hours of continuing education courses during each licensing renewal period beginning July 1, 2016.

 

     The Social Worker Program of the Department of Commerce and Consumer Affairs; Hawaii State Commission on the Status of Women; Myron B. Thompson School of Social Work at the University of Hawaii at Manoa; National Association of Social Workers, Hawaii Chapter; Hawaii Psychological Association and many individuals submitted testimony in support of this measure.


     As affirmed by the record of votes of the members of your Committee on Finance that is attached to this report, your Committee is in accord with the intent and purpose of H.B. No. 178, H.D. 1, and recommends that it pass Third Reading.
